YOUNGSTOWN, Ohio - The Duquesne University indoor track & field team opened the 2023-24 season on Friday at the Youngstown State Icebreaker.
The Dukes had 17 athletes competing across nine events with top-10 individual finishes in seven events.
SPRINTS
Senior
Alyssa Willis took sixth in the 60m with a 7.79 after qualifying for the finals with a 7.73 in the prelims. Willis later set a new personal best in the 400m finishing in 58.80.
Amy Allen placed 4th in the 400m with a 56.93.
Junior
Kaylin Cousin was right behind Willis with a 58.88 in the 400m coming in 13th. She also tied her PR crossing the line in 8.34 seconds in the 60m qualifiers.
MID-DISTANCE
A pair of freshman,
Cydney Blahovec (2:23.05) and
Reagan Ryen (2:24.86) took fourth and sixth places, respectively, in their first-ever collegiate 800m race.
Mara Whalen represented the Dukes in the mile and placed fifth with a 5:26.55.
JUMPS
Kristen Lavallee won the unseeded high jump, as Duquesne took the first three spots on the leaderboard. The sophomore from Berwyn, Pa. cleared 1.57m (5' - 1.75") for the top spot of 20 jumpers. Freshmen
Alana Boiardi and
Caroline Garbe both charted a 1.52m height (4' - 11.75") in second and third.
THROWS
Madelyn Moretti started her sophomore season strong, placing third in the shot put with a long of 13.46m (44' - 2.00").Â
Senior
Ezra Johnson-Mills paced three Dukes in the weight throw with a 15.40m (50' - 6.25") toss.
MULTIS OPEN AT BUCKNELL
The Dukes tookÂ
Jamelah Carswell and
Eva Leatherman to compete in the pentathlon at
Bucknell's Bison Opener to begin the season. Carswell upped her PR and fourth-place score in the DU record book to 3389 finishing third in the orange division, while Leatherman was sixth in the blue division at 2630.
UP NEXT
Duquesne will be back in action after the calendar turns with a meet at Kent State on January 13, the start of five straight competition weekends.
